Symptoms

  • •Rattling noise that increases with acceleration
  • •Possible vibrations felt through the steering wheel or floor
  • •Engine misfire or rough idle
  • •Decrease in engine performance or responsiveness
  • •Check engine light illuminated (if applicable)

Solution
1. Preparation
  • Gather tools: socket set, wrench set, OBD-II scanner, flashlight.
  • Ensure the vehicle is parked on a flat surface, and engage the parking brake.
  • Allow the engine to cool before beginning the inspection.
2. Inspect the Exhaust System
  1. Raise the vehicle using a hydraulic jack and secure it with jack stands.
  2. Visually inspect the exhaust system from the manifold to the tailpipe for any signs of rust, holes, or loose connections.
  3. Tap on the exhaust components gently with a rubber mallet to identify any loose sections.
  4. Tighten any loose clamps or replace damaged sections of the exhaust.
3. Check Engine and Heat Shields
  1. Inspect the heat shields around the exhaust system for rust or looseness.
  2. Tighten any loose bolts securing the heat shields to the vehicle.
  3. Replace any damaged heat shields if necessary.
4. Examine Engine Mounts
  1. Visually inspect engine mounts for cracks or separation.
  2. Use a pry bar to gently lift the engine and check for excessive movement in the mounts.
  3. Replace any worn or damaged engine mounts.
5. Scan for Diagnostic Trouble Codes
  1. Connect an OBD-II scanner to the vehicle's diagnostic port.
  2. Retrieve any stored trouble codes and note them for further investigation.
  3. Address any relevant codes that may indicate engine performance issues.
